So we have nfs3_decode_dirent(), stepping into
/* In fact, a post_op_fh3: */
p = xdr_inline_decode(xdr, 4);
if (unlikely(p == NULL))
goto out_overflow;
if (*p != xdr_zero) {
error = decode_nfs_fh3(xdr, entry->fh);
if (unlikely(error)) {
if (error == -E2BIG)
goto out_truncated;
return error;
}
} else
zero_nfs_fh3(entry->fh);
Interesting... Server-side that should've been produced by
encode_entryplus_baggage(), which looks like failing compose_entry_fh()...
which has explicit
if (d_mountpoint(dchild))
goto out;
resulting in ENOENT on everything that's overmounted on server.

Do you, by any chance, have the server really exporting its own root
filesystem? Another thing to check: have nfs_prime_dcache() print
filename.name of everything that fails nfs_same_entry() and has
zero entry->fh->size, regardless of d_invalidate() results.
